2014 New Honda City Bookings Officially Open

Although Honda Cars India Ltd. unveiled the all-new 4th Generation Honda City at a World Premiere event in Delhi a couple of days back, Honda dealers from across the country have been taking pre-orders since earlier this month.

And at the event, the company announced that the bookings are on. The new City is likely to be available in six to eight variants with both the petrol and diesel engine options. Exact prices and other details are awaited but one can advance book the new City, diesel or petrol with a down payment of Rs. 50,000.

The fact that Honda chose India as a launching pad for its next generation City model tells about the enthusiasm the Indian customers have shown to the 3 previous generation models of this particular car.

The all new Honda City has the 1.5L i-DTEC diesel engine which is the same as the one in entry-level sedan, the Honda Amaze. The car and the engine has been well received in the country. The 1.5L 4 cylinder DOHC i-DTEC diesel engine has been designed specifically for India and is based on the Honda’s ‘Earth Dreams Technology’.

The petrol driven City has an improved 1.5L 4 cylinder SOHC i-VTEC petrol engine. Exact specifications of these engines have not been revealed. Both the petrol and the diesel variants of the new City boasts a beautiful sporty design on the outside and has what Honda calls a ‘Layered Floating Cockpit’ maximizing ergonomics and imparting a smartphone like user friendliness. Honda also claims that the new version is more comfortable and fuel efficient than the outgoing model.
